Autodesk® Inventor® software products offer a flexible set of tools for 3D mechanical design, CAD productivity, design communication, product simulation, routed systems, and mold design. With Inventor software, you can integrate 2D AutoCAD® drawings and 3D data into a single digital model, creating a virtual representation of the final product that can enable you to validate the form, fit, and function of the product before it is ever built.
Complications around reusing valuable legacy 2D data and sharing non-native CAD data are one of the largest drains on engineering productivity. Inventor 2012 continues to expand its ability to use data from other CAD sources and provide industry-leading integration of 2D and 3D data.
- Import and translation improvements—Inventor 2012 includes support for new versions of Rhino, CATIA®, Parasolid®, and NX®.
- Open 3D DWG—Import AutoCAD surfaces and wires. Materials applied in the AutoCAD file persist in the Inventor file after translation.
- Model repair environment—Provides both automated and interactive repair tools that identify areas in non-Inventor design data that might cause difficulty in downstream usage.
- Inventor Fusion—Easily modify geometry no matter the source, including precise positioning of new points on an edge.
